Job Details

Position Information:

I’m currently working with a fast growing, innovative cell therapy company that develop of best, in class, off the-shelf/alloheneic natural (NK) cell therapies. They are looking for an exceptional scientist to joing their expanding R&D team.

 

Key Responsibilites:

  • Undertake R&D and development to meet company objectives
  • Design and development of NK specific CAR constructs
  • Design and testing of CAR-NKs using proprietary scFvs
  • Optimization of gene editing using CRISPR/Cas9 in NK cells.
  • Development of viral and non-viral gene modification approaches in NK cells using a variety of techniques, including AAV, transposases.
  • Develop appropriate assays/pre-clinical models to assess activity of genetically modified NK cells
  • Present progress Leadership team and at R&D group meetings

 

Essential Requirements:

  • Ph.D. in Cell Biology, Molecular Biology, Immunology, Bioengineering or a related discipline
  • 3+ years of experience of the field of cell therapy, NK biology or immunotherapy.
  • Cell engineering experience preferred 

 

Additional Requirements:

  • A strong understanding of immunology and ideally experience in NK cell biology
  • Expertise in T and NK cell-based assays (e.g. ELISA/ELISpot, FACS, cancer cell killing, multiplex cytokine assays etc.)
  • Expertise in molecular biology; viral (including AAV) and non-viral transduction experience, cellular transfection, gene editing with CRISPR/Cas9, cell culture (primary, cell lines, spheroids) as well as prior in vivo work would be advantageous
